If You Want to Leave Twitter Because of Elon Musk, These Are Your Options
Spacehey appeals to an internet nostalgia a little more recent than Geocities. Spacehey harkens back to the old days of MySpace, recreating the Web 1.0 aesthetic with an uncanny degree of accuracy. You’ll even have a slot for your “top friends,” if you remember how much it used to matter to be featured on a pal’s MySpace page. Right now the site is free of two of the most...
